Ada, Mn vs Comitan Climate & Distance Between

Mexico flag
  • The distance between Ada, Mn, Usa and Comitan, Mexico is approximately 3,449 km or 2,143 mi.
  • To reach Ada, Mn in this distance one would set out from Comitan bearing 353.5° or N and follow the great circles arc to approach Ada, Mn bearing 350.9° or N .
  • Ada, Mn has a warm summer continental/ hemiboreal climate with no dry season (Dfb) whereas Comitan has a subtropical highland climate with dry winters (Cwb).
  • Ada, Mn is in or near the cool temperate steppe biome whereas Comitan is in or near the subtropical dry forest biome.
  • The average temperature is 13 °C (23.4°F) cooler.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 32.4 °C (58.3°F) more in Ada, Mn. The continentality subtype is truly continental as opposed to truly hyperoceanic.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 474.9 mm (18.7 in) less which is equivalent to 474.9 l/m² (11.66 US gal/ft²) or 4,749,000 l/ha (507,700 US gal/ac) less. About 5/9 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 28.2° lower in Ada, Mn than in Comitan.
